Max en Phidgets Disco LED's (2 / 3 stap)

Stap 2: Aansluiten Phidgets op Max


Phidgets heeft help-bestanden en voorbeelden voor de meeste van hun hardware. Als je vanaf nul begint, kunt u maken van een object met de naam "Phidget [naam]" en dan breng omhoog het help-bestand te bekijken van alle verschillende besturingselementen. Elk Phidget-apparaat zal deelnemen aan "getVersion", "getSerial" en "getStatus" berichten, die grote manieren zijn om snel te controleren dat het apparaat is in gesprek met Max.

Voor deze tutorial, kunt u downloaden en openen van het MaxPhidgetExample-project aan de slag.

In de MaxPhidgetExample ziet u een paar verschillende delen:

Phidget Interface
In vak 2 ligt het PhidgetInterfaceKit-object. U kunt de berichten van het "getVersion", "getStatus" en "getSerial" om te controleren dat uw apparaat en Max gaat verzenden (als ze niet, zorg ervoor dat geen andere programma's naar uw apparaat verbinding maakt). De start- en stop-berichten zal starten en stoppen polling van uw apparaat voor invoer, en u kunt ook het instellen van de samplefrequentie, (100ms is standaard en werkt prima voor dit voorbeeld).

Lezing Input
Onder het PhidgetInterfaceKit-object, in vak 3, uitpakken we"" de ingangen. We just gonna analoge ingang 0 nodig voor dit voorbeeld, dat is waar de rotatie sensor is aangesloten. We gonna voeden die gegevens door sommige math uitdrukkingen en vervolgens gebruiken om stelt het tarief van een metronoom die de snelheid waarmee de lichten knipperen bepalen zal op. Over op uiterst rechts, kunt u ook zien dat we gonna wijzigen van de duur dat de lichten branden met deze waarde blijven zodat ze langer op wanneer de snelheid van hen langzamer.

Uitvoer verzenden
Dat brengt ons naar vak 4. We gonna verlicht elke LED opeenvolgend met een teller en poort. Vervolgens met behulp van een subpatch genaamd onoff, knippert het licht in- en uitschakelen. "onoff" stuurt gewoon twee pony aan de knevel te schakelen en vervolgens uitschakelen na een opgegeven tijd. We dan "pak" dat bericht en stuur het naar de Phidget Interface Kit voor uitvoer.

Systeemcontrole
In vak 1, aan het begin, zendt de knop "start disco" signalen zowel de interface Kit (te starten of stoppen via bemonstering van de input) en ook naar de metronoom (te starten of stoppen van signalen naar de lichten worden verzonden).

Weergeven van Input
Ten slotte, vak 5 geeft visueel het ingangssignaal.

Gerelateerde Artikelen

Disco LED Party Cup!

Disco LED Party Cup!

Welkom op mijn ondoorgrondelijke voor het 'Disco LED partij Cup!'-gebruik het bij partijen of sommige spannender kunnen een rustige nacht in! De bodem 'puck' clips op de bodem van een plastic partij cup en verlichting tot de beat!Stap 1: Onderdelenli
Disco LED-Disc

Disco LED-Disc

Wat u zult moeten om de disco LED Disc is de volgende:Een vonk kern en een internet-knop, zoals u kunnen zien in de bovenstaande foto's.Stap 1: Verbinding makenPlaats de kern van de Spark op de knop internet zoals hierboven. De kern van de Spark via
Max en Matilda ~ A (LED) licht liefde verhaal

Max en Matilda ~ A (LED) licht liefde verhaal

Max en Matilda dol op lezen, maar wanneer het daglicht verdwijnt hun bibliofiel tijd helaas eindigt... tot Max gebruikt zijn naaien en solderen vaardigheden om een oplossing te maken!!materialen:-stuffie van uw keuze-LED's-lage ohm weerstand-3.7 volt
LED kubus 4 x 4 x 4 met max 7219

LED kubus 4 x 4 x 4 met max 7219

Allereerst excuus voor mijn Engels :)Hallo, ik wilde een 4 x 4 x 4 kubus maken, maar ik weet niets exadécimalDus nam ik een arduino uno en een max 7219Verbazingwekkend 3 dimensionele LED-display.64 LEDs maakt deze 4 x 4 x 4 kubus, bestuurd door een a
Interactieve LED Beer Pong tafel

Interactieve LED Beer Pong tafel

Maak uw eigen interactieve LED Beer Pong tafel!Dit instructable zal u door alle stappen te begeleiden om het maken van een one-of-a-kind bier pong tafel compleet met kopje opsporen van RGB peulen, automatische bal sluitringen, een 32 x 12 ping pong b
Een CLL (compacte LED-Lamp) verdienen een dode CFL (compacte tl-Lamp)

Een CLL (compacte LED-Lamp) verdienen een dode CFL (compacte tl-Lamp)

compacte fluorescerende Lamp(CFL) wordt steeds populairder met de dag vanwege het gebruiksgemak instillation en laag energieverbruik. Ze hebben een vrij goed leven van ongeveer 2 tot 2,5 jaar afhankelijk van gebruik. Ik had 4 dode CFL en was benieuwd
Draadloze Led rugzak voor motorfiets

Draadloze Led rugzak voor motorfiets

Het idee:Het hebben van een extra setje oogkleppen en een extra remlicht.Hoe?Wanneer de motorfiets knippert, signaal een aan de bijgevoegde arduino, die op zijn beurt het signaal aan de arduino in de rugzak door de draadloze Nrf24L01 modules. Die ard
Versnellingsmeter-gecontroleerde LED fiets helm

Versnellingsmeter-gecontroleerde LED fiets helm

als u voor plezier, oefening, woon-werkverkeer of dwang fietst, is het belangrijk om goed verlichte en zichtbaar in de nacht. De helm verlicht houden is een goede optie, want het geeft je extra hoofdbescherming. Deze helm, de volgende in onze serie L
Hoe het bouwen van een 5 kanaals vlam-minder LED kaars Simulator

Hoe het bouwen van een 5 kanaals vlam-minder LED kaars Simulator

dit Instructable wordt uitgelegd hoe te construeren en 5 Channel "vlam-less" LED kaars stuurprogramma wijzigen.Onze hackerspace "The Rabbit-Hole" heeft een pompoen snijwerk nacht en wij wilden proberen iets anders aan het licht van de
USB-powered LED bureaulamp

USB-powered LED bureaulamp

Hi girls!Vandaag, een 5 min USB aangedreven bureaulamp. Ik had problemen met de neon lichten op het werk, dus heb ik besloten om te bouwen van een snelle en gemakkelijke LED bureaulamp dat wordt aangedreven door de USB-poort in mijn desktop-PC.Stap 1
Herstellen van een gebakken LED-knop

Herstellen van een gebakken LED-knop

bij het werken op mijn presentator project ik saai knoppen vervangen door LED knoppen van sparkfun.com.http://www.Sparkfun.com/products/10441Maar er was geen spanning aangegeven en ik niet voorzichtig genoeg. testen op 3V was ok, maar 3.2 bleek te ve
Ventilator LED mod

Ventilator LED mod

Hallo mensen,(dit is mijn eerste instructable dus als iets niet duidelijk voel je vrij om commentaar te leveren)in dit instructable im gaand u tonen hoe om mod je saaie oude pc-fans.Mij zal zitten using RGB LED's maar u kunt regelmatig één kleur LEDs
MIDI-controller

MIDI-controller

Specificaties64 digitale ingangen (128 met shift-functie).24 analoge ingangen.3 roterende encoder.64 digitale uitgangen (LEDs).USB-12Mbps.Mac & Win. Geen driver.Stap 1: BOM Onderdelen:>> Alles van de Stuklijst.>> Drukknoppen (max 64).>&
Hoek Bureau PC

Hoek Bureau PC

Na wat leek op een levensduur van het gebouw in dit huis, kreeg ik eindelijk te renoveren van een oude kip werpen in een Bureau voor mij!Ik heb gewerkt in het nu al bijna 30 jaar en hebben allerlei gekke PC-gebaseerde projecten gebouwd, maar ik beslo